Revision 54b6be76 kamaki/clients/astakos/__init__.py
b/kamaki/clients/astakos/__init__.py | ||
---|---|---|
53 | 53 |
:returns: (dict) authentication information |
54 | 54 |
""" |
55 | 55 |
self.token = token or self.token |
56 |
self._cache[self.token] = self.post('/tokens').json |
|
56 |
body = dict(auth=dict(token=dict(id=self.token))) |
|
57 |
self.set_headers('content-type', 'application/json') |
|
58 |
self._cache[self.token] = self.post('/tokens', data=body).json |
|
57 | 59 |
return self._cache[self.token] |
58 | 60 |
|
59 | 61 |
def get_services(self, token=None): |
Also available in: Unified diff